In 2000 people sat in a room and created a document that would chage the world forever- "The Millenuim Development Goals (MDGs)". They wanted to eradicate extreme poverty and hunger, achieve universal primary education, empower women and promote gender equality. Reduce child mortality, improve maternal health, reduce HIV/AIDS and other diseases and ensure environmental sustainability plus develop a global partnership for development. 
But something was missing, OUR VOICE!
UNICEF Zambia and its One UN partners kicked off a national consultation for children and young people on the post-2015 development agenda when Representative Dr. Iyorlumun J. Uhaa was interviewed over the weekend on "Teen Fusion," a show which airs nationally on MUVI-TV in Zambia. The !--object--ive of the consultations is to allow children, adolescents and youth to contribute to the development of the post-2015 development framework.
